Stations of the Cross 10k : San Luis, Colorado
The Stations of the Cross 10k is a road race held in San Luis, described as the oldest town in Colorado with a deep cultural heritage. The course leads through the town, continues along country roads, travels through the historic Vega area, passes what is described as the oldest public ditch, and ascends to the Shrine of the Stations of the Cross where runners pass sculptural stations described as sacred.
The event distance is 10 km. Participant categories listed include runner/walker and youth/college student. The official event location is 408 Main Street, San Luis, CO 81152, USA. A route that combines town streets, rural roads, and a climb to a religious shrine is a defining feature of this race.
